The Role of Power of Lawyer in Asset Management



Having a power of lawyer (POA) in location can significantly influence just how you handle your assets, specifically if you end up being incapacitated. This legal record permits you to designate somebody you depend make economic choices in your place. With a POA, you ensure your expenses make money, financial investments are managed, and your assets are safeguarded, also when you can not substitute yourself.


Picking the best individual as your agent is important. They need to understand your economic goals and worths. A POA can assist prevent possible delays and disputes amongst household members, providing clearness during challenging times.


In addition, you can specify the powers you're providing, whether general or restricted, guaranteeing your agent acts within your preferences. This aggressive action not just safeguards your financial future but also brings satisfaction, knowing your affairs remain in capable hands ought to the unanticipated take place.




Preparing a Will: Trick Considerations and Advantages



Drafting a will is vital for ensuring your wishes are valued after you die, as it clearly describes how you desire your possessions distributed. When you create a will, you gain control over your estate, allowing you to designate beneficiaries for your residential property, economic accounts, and individual belongings. This procedure helps stop possible disputes among relative and enjoyed ones by providing clear guidelines.


Take into consideration consisting of an executor in your will, someone you depend perform your dreams and handle your estate. Additionally, it is essential to maintain your will upgraded, particularly after substantial life events like marital relationship, divorce, or the birth of a child. By taking these actions, you're not just shielding your assets; you're additionally providing tranquility of mind to your family throughout a challenging time. Inevitably, a well-drafted will is a necessary tool for reliable estate planning and maintaining your tradition.

Recognizing Your Possessions



When beginning on your estate preparing trip, the first important step is identifying your properties. This consists of genuine estate, cars, bank accounts, financial investments, and personal belongings like precious jewelry or art.


Next, assess the worth of each possession. This can help you recognize exactly how your wealth is dispersed and direct your planning. Take into consideration any type of liabilities or debts, as they'll influence your web well worth. Documenting all this info makes it easier to interact your wishes and warranties nothing is ignored. By plainly identifying your properties, you lay a solid foundation for reliable estate planning.

Frequently Asked Questions



What Is the Distinction In Between a Will and a Count On?



A will certainly lays out how your properties are dispersed after you pass away, while a count on manages your possessions throughout your life time and can offer beneficiaries immediately. Each serves different objectives in estate planning.


Can I Revoke My Power of Lawyer at Any Type Of Time?



Yes, you can revoke your power of attorney any time, as long as you're emotionally proficient. Online Will Service Ottawa. Just communicate your decision clearly and ensure the cancellation is documented to avoid any type of confusion


Exactly how Commonly Should I Update My Estate Strategy?



You must update your estate plan whenever significant life changes occur, like marriage, divorce, or the birth of a youngster. Normal testimonials every couple of years can assure your papers show your present wishes and circumstances.


What Happens if I Pass Away Without a Will?



If you die without a will, state legislations dictate how your assets get dispersed. You may not want your belongings separated amongst relatives or go to a person you would not select. Planning aids stay clear of these issues.


Are There Tax Implications for My Estate Strategy?



Yes, there are tax obligation implications for your estate plan. You'll desire to consider inheritance tax, estate tax, and possible present taxes. Proper preparation can help lessen these liabilities and assure your beneficiaries obtain their desired inheritance.
